Elba is one of Italy’s most beautiful Mediterranean islands and part of the Tuscan Archipelago National Park. Located between Tuscany and Corsica, Elba combines crystal-clear beaches, charming coastal towns, outdoor activities, luxury resorts, camping, and authentic Italian island lifestyle.

Elba is accessible mainly via ferry connections from mainland Tuscany.

The island also has:
Marina di Campo Airport for seasonal regional flights and private aviation.
